The seamless integration of AI and VR to create believable companions relies on a sophisticated technological stack. Understanding these components provides insight into the depth of innovation involved.
Advanced Natural Language Processing (NLP) and Generation (NLG)
At the core of any conversational AI is its ability to understand and generate human-like language. Modern NLP models, such as those based on transformer architectures like GPT, enable AI girlfriends to process user input with remarkable accuracy. They can discern intent, sentiment, and context, allowing for more natural and engaging dialogue. NLG then takes this understanding and crafts coherent, contextually relevant, and often emotionally nuanced responses. This is crucial for creating a sense of genuine interaction rather than a series of canned replies.
Machine Learning and Adaptive Algorithms
The "intelligence" in AI girlfriend VR stems from machine learning. Algorithms are trained on vast datasets of human conversation, literature, and even psychological profiles to learn patterns of communication and behavior. Crucially, these AIs are designed to learn from individual user interactions. Through reinforcement learning and other adaptive techniques, the AI refines its responses and behaviors based on user feedback, preferences, and conversational history. This creates a dynamic relationship that evolves over time, making the AI feel more like a unique individual and less like a generic program.
Realistic Avatars and Animation
VR is a visual medium, and the believability of an AI girlfriend hinges on the quality of her virtual representation. Developers employ sophisticated 3D modeling, motion capture, and real-time rendering techniques to create highly realistic and expressive avatars. Advanced animation systems, often driven by AI, ensure that the avatar’s facial expressions, body language, and gestures are synchronized with the AI’s dialogue and simulated emotional state. This visual fidelity is critical for fostering a sense of presence and emotional connection.
Speech Synthesis and Recognition
For a truly immersive experience, the AI needs to speak and understand spoken language. High-quality speech synthesis (text-to-speech) engines are used to generate natural-sounding voices, often with customizable accents and tones. Similarly, advanced speech recognition (speech-to-text) converts the user's spoken words into text that the AI can process. The responsiveness and naturalness of these audio components significantly contribute to the overall realism of the interaction.
Virtual Environment Design
The VR environment itself plays a crucial role. Developers create diverse and interactive virtual spaces – from cozy apartments to exotic landscapes – where users can interact with their AI girlfriend. These environments are designed to enhance the sense of presence and provide a backdrop for various activities and conversations, further deepening the immersive experience.